Text messages have cast doubt over when Scott Morrison's office knew about a staffer's alleged rape.
Text messages have cast doubt over when Scott Morrison's office knew about a staffer's alleged rape.

Prime Minister Scott Morrison says allegations a second woman was sexually assaulted by the same man who allegedly abused former Liberal staffer Brittany Higgins inside Parliament House are distressing and upsetting.
